Example #1
0
        private void Start()
        {
            try
            {
                label_runStatus.Text = "运行中...";
                button_Start.Enabled = false;
                _clientControl       = new ClientControl(10801, 10802);
                LogUtil.callback    += msgCallback;

                (AssemblyHandler.GetInstance <CloseApp>() as CloseApp).callback   += HideWindow;
                (AssemblyHandler.GetInstance <Uninstall>() as Uninstall).callback += Quit;
                //(AssemblyHandler.GetInstance<Uninstall>() as Uninstall).localUrl = Application.ExecutablePath;

                _clientControl.BeginReceive();

                //创建自启快捷方式
                //ToolForCmd.CreateShortcut();
            }
            catch (Exception e)
            {
                LogUtil.Error(e);
                label_runStatus.Text = "error!!";
                Stop();
            }
        }